Fundraising Committee

The SMS PTO is seeking volunteers to help form and lead a Fundraising Committee. Our current fundraising levels fall significantly below those of comparable middle schools, limiting our ability to support key programming.

 

This high-priority committee will play a critical role in strengthening financial support for SMS programs to build a sustainable fundraising platform for next academic year.

Committee members will work collaboratively to:

  • Develop a fundraising strategy for the new academic year

  • Review benchmark fundraising models and best practices from comparable public middle schools

  • Identify and cultivate opportunities for in-kind donations to support annual SMS needs and events

  • Design and launch a signature SMS fundraising event that:

    • Raises approximately $30,000–$45,000

    • Becomes an annual, sustainable event

    • Does not compete with other fundraising efforts

    • Strengthens parent community connections

    • Is inclusive and offers tiered giving opportunities to ensure broad participation

  • Review and improve PTO fundraising infrastructure, including:

    • Enhancing tools to maximize donations

    • Connecting with business that give a percentage of receipts to non-profits

  • Create a grant identification and application timeline

  • Collaborate with SMS leadership and teachers to align fundraising and grant efforts with school priorities

  • Build and maintain relationships with local businesses, community partners, and alumni interested in supporting SMS
